On July 19, 1691, war broke out between the mountaineers of Piprit and Palbardh, against Ottoman invaders. After Sulejman Pasha’s failure to make for gifts and rankings, highland leaders, he led numerous forces against them. The highlanders headed for the field and the battle lasted four hours. The invaders broke and were pursued, from highlanders to command tents. The Ottomans left the battlefield, over 90 killed and a large number of injuries. Among the dead, there were also five sailboats or flamurites. Their flags and armaments were taken over by the highlanders. Sulejman Pasha, undertook two more attacks against highlanders but without success.
